A look inside the life of our favorite track coach
To say the Oakland Mills track team has been dominant over the past few seasons would be an understatement, with multiple state championships in boys and girls indoor and outdoor track. With many athletes and coaches contributing to this success, one man has had a larger impact than anyone else, coach Brewington.
Coach Brewington himself was very fast in high school, having earned himself records in Track and Field at his school of Howard (one of which was recently shattered by his own runners here at OM). He knew from that age that he wanted to pass along his knowledge in teaching, and what better place than his very own sport of Track and Field. He himself was inspired by his high school track coach, stating “He really helped me see that Track was something that could take me somewhere.” Now he’s trying to do the same, with numerous Oakland Mills track athletes receiving athletic scholarships over the past couple seasons, he is helping them go somewhere.
The Oakland Mills Track team has been very successful under Brewington, with the boys Track team alone having won state championships repeatedly over the last couple years, including, twice in 2020, twice in 2021, and twice in 2022, as they just won the indoor and outdoor T&F State Championship as well. The girls track team has also been dominant, with state championship titles last spring, this spring, and this winter. And all that winning did not just stop at state championships, with many scorpions even competing at a national level at the New Balance Nationals competitions, and placing with top times.
With all the triumph over the past couple of seasons for coach Brewington and the Scorps, it comes to no surprise that he has been offered coaching jobs in various positions, including college coaching positions, and yet, he remains with the team. “I love Oakland Mills. What I want to do is help the team make an impact on our community,” he says about the school, “I just bought a house down the street, my kids are going to go here, I am all in here.”
One thing that sets coach Brewington and his coaching staff apart from the rest is preparation. It is obvious that this kind of success does not come with just dumb luck, the track coach is always preparing for the future. “We have our guys now, but [me and coach Gonzalez] are always looking two steps ahead… and that’s what keeps us going”. And it is safe to say this method is working, as it seems as though this team just does not slow down, literally.
